In today's world, energy consumption has become a critical issue that affects both our environment and economy. One of the common methods of heating in various industries is the use of an oil burning boiler. An oil burning boiler (油燃烧锅炉) is a device that burns oil to generate heat, which can be used for heating water, powering steam engines, or providing warmth in residential and commercial buildings. While they have been widely utilized for decades, understanding their operation, benefits, and environmental impact is essential for anyone involved in energy management or industrial processes.The basic principle behind an oil burning boiler is relatively straightforward. Oil is stored in a tank and pumped into the burner, where it is mixed with air and ignited. This combustion process generates heat, which is then transferred to water or another medium within the boiler. The heated water or steam can be circulated throughout a building or used in manufacturing processes. One of the main advantages of using an oil burning boiler is its efficiency; these systems can produce a significant amount of heat from a relatively small amount of fuel.However, there are also challenges associated with using an oil burning boiler. Environmental concerns are at the forefront, as burning oil releases carbon dioxide and other pollutants into the atmosphere. This has led to increased scrutiny and regulation of oil-burning systems, pushing manufacturers to develop cleaner technologies. Additionally, the volatility of oil prices can make operating an oil burning boiler financially unpredictable. As a result, many industries are exploring alternative energy sources, such as natural gas, electricity, or renewable fuels.Despite these challenges, there are still many situations where an oil burning boiler remains the best option. For instance, in areas where natural gas is not readily available, oil boilers provide a reliable source of heat. Moreover, modern advancements in technology have led to the development of high-efficiency oil burning boilers that minimize emissions and maximize fuel usage. These improvements not only help in reducing the environmental impact but also lower operational costs for businesses.In conclusion, while the use of an oil burning boiler (油燃烧锅炉) has its drawbacks, it continues to play a vital role in the heating industry. Understanding how these systems work, their benefits, and their implications on the environment can help us make informed decisions about energy use. As we move towards a more sustainable future, it is crucial to balance our energy needs with environmental responsibility. By investing in newer technologies and considering alternative energy sources, we can ensure that our reliance on systems like the oil burning boiler evolves in a way that is beneficial for both our economy and the planet.
